What Is Astaxanthin?
Astaxanthin is an algae-derived antioxidant. This type of microalgae is responsible for the reddish color in many aquatic organisms, such as salmon, shrimp, and lobster. While you can obtain astaxanthin from seafood sources, the amount varies from species to species.
